Understanding the IELTS Test

The IELTS test is designed to assess the language abilities of candidates in 4 locations: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. There are 2 versions of the test: Academic and General Training. The Academic variation is appropriate for those who wish to study at a higher education level or look for expert registration, while the General Training version is for those who are migrating to an English-speaking nation or seeking work experience.

Getting ready for the IELTS Test

  1. Listening

    • Practice Listening: Listen to a variety of English audio products, such as podcasts, news broadcasts, and lectures.
    • Take Practice Tests: Use main IELTS practice tests to mimic the test environment.
    • Note-Taking: Develop your note-taking abilities to record crucial details rapidly.
  2. Reading

    • Read Widely: Read a variety of texts, consisting of academic articles, newspapers, and books.
    • Time Management: Practice reading and answering questions within the time limit.
    • Understanding: Focus on comprehending the main points and supporting details.
  3. Composing

    • Job 1 (Academic): Practice composing reports based on charts, charts, and diagrams.
    • Task 1 (General Training): Practice writing letters for different functions.
    • Task 2: Practice writing essays on different subjects.
    • Feedback: Seek feedback from teachers or peers to improve your writing.
  4. Speaking

    • Practice Speaking: Engage in discussions with native English speakers or use language exchange platforms.
    • Mock Interviews: Participate in mock IELTS speaking tests to build self-confidence.
    • Pronunciation and Fluency: Focus on enhancing your pronunciation and speaking with complete confidence.
